Mediterranean Labor Markets in the First Age of Globalization

An Economic History of Real Wages and Market Integration

More about the book

Focusing on the Mediterranean's labor market, this work explores the region's unique responses to globalization in the nineteenth century. It examines disparities between the Western and Eastern Mediterranean, analyzing factors like wage inequality and emigration patterns. The research connects historical labor integration debates with contemporary issues, including North African emigration to Europe and broader European economic integration. By addressing these critical questions, it offers a comprehensive view of the Mediterranean's role in global economic dynamics.
